What Is Disaster Recovery as a Service?
Disaster recovery as a service, commonly abbreviated as DRaaS, is a cloud-based approach to protecting your business data and systems so they can be restored quickly after any disruptive event. Unlike traditional backup solutions that simply copy your files to an external drive or tape, DRaaS replicates your entire IT environment, including servers, applications, and critical data, to a secure offsite location in near real time.
When a disaster occurs, whether that is a ransomware attack, a hardware failure, a fire, or a major weather event, your IT environment can be spun back up from that replicated copy in a fraction of the time it would take to rebuild from scratch. How Is DRaaS Different from a Basic Backup?
This is one of the most important questions business owners ask. A basic backup stores copies of your data. DRaaS goes much further by protecting your entire operating environment. The key distinctions include:
- Recovery Time Objective (RTO): How quickly your systems are back online. Basic backups may take hours or days. DRaaS targets minutes to hours depending on your configuration.
- Recovery Point Objective (RPO): How much data you can afford to lose, measured in time. DRaaS captures changes frequently, minimizing the window of lost work.
- Tested Failover: DRaaS includes regular testing to confirm your recovery plan actually works. Most backup-only solutions are never tested until disaster strikes.
- Full Environment Replication: Applications, server configurations, and data are all included, not just files.

What Types of Events Does DRaaS Protect Against?
- Ransomware and malware attacks
- Accidental data deletion by employees
- Hardware failure (servers, storage arrays, network equipment)
- Power surges and electrical damage
- Fire, flood, or physical damage to your office or data room
- Internet or connectivity outages affecting cloud-dependent operations
- Vendor or software failures

What is the difference between disaster recovery as a service and cloud backup?
Cloud backup copies your files and data to an offsite location. Disaster recovery as a service replicates your entire IT environment, including applications, server configurations, and operating systems, so the full environment can be restored, not just the files. DRaaS also includes tested failover procedures and defined recovery time objectives that backup alone does not provide.

Does my Conyers business need DRaaS if we already have antivirus and a firewall?
Yes. Antivirus and firewall solutions are important, but they are preventive controls. Disaster recovery as a service addresses what happens when prevention fails. Ransomware regularly bypasses endpoint protection. Hardware fails unexpectedly. Employees delete critical files. DRaaS is the safety net that catches your business when those events occur.
